Winter Springs

Seminole County, Florida

The City of Winter Springs is a vibrant community located within Seminole County (south of Lake Jesup and about 20 minutes northeast of downtown Orlando). Incorporated in 1959 as “North Orlando,” the city is known for strong public safety, award-winning parks, and a family-friendly quality of life.

Winter Springs operates under a Commission/Manager form of government and benefits from excellent nearby higher-education institutions, including UCF, Rollins, Seminole State, and Full Sail. A Tree City USA for 35+ years, Winter Springs prioritizes stewardship of trees and waterways and celebrates community through signature events like Celebration of Freedom, Hometown Harvest, and the Winter Wonderland parade. Situated within the St. Johns River–Lake Jesup watershed, the city manages inland flood risks from heavy rainfall, stormwater ponding, and periodic high lake and creek levels.
